Description
Just Move Estate Agents are proud to present this beautifully maintained and well presented two-bedroom mid-terraced home, ideally located in a sought-after part of Erdington. From the moment you step inside, you will be impressed by the homely charm that flows throughout the property.
The ground floor welcomes you with a front reception room, currently used as a dining room, featuring a bay window allowing for natural light and feature fireplace with mantle surround. Beyond this, a second reception room offers an ideal space for a lounge with double glazed doors opening out to the rear garden.
To the rear, the property boasts a modern fitted kitchen. The kitchen leads out to a private rear garden.
Upstairs, you will find two double bedrooms, both beautifully decorated and offering plenty of space for wardrobes and additional furniture. The main bedroom sits at the front of the property and benefits from excellent natural light. The second bedroom, positioned at the rear, overlooks the garden. A well-appointed family bathroom completes the upstairs accommodation.
Nestled on Doidge Road in Erdington, this property enjoys a residential setting while being just a short distance from local shops, schools, and transport links. Within a 2 mile radius of the property Erdington Train Station is just over a mile away, offering direct routes into Birmingham City Centre. The M6 motorway is also accessible, making this an ideal location for commuters.
There are several schools nearby, including Osborne Primary School, Highclare School, and Stockland Green School. Green spaces such as Rookery Park, Witton Lakes, and the expansive Sutton Park are all within easy reach, offering great options for walks, exercise, and family days out.
